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
123541 449 849
863719289 8061 97 6917120566
Featured
72845566 3546161 6160 76875592
1 Jan 2022
186298 69162880 4271761748 1789897185 644
1 Jan 2022
09287 9301 1626410 83502810
1 Jan 2022